In an efforts to end insecurity in the state, the Zamfara state police command has succeeded the rescue of 15 kidnapped victims unconditionally.
The commissioner of police CP Kolo Yusuf made the revalation today during a Press briefing at police headquarters in Gusau the state capital.
Mr Kolo said On 5th January, 2023 the Zamfara State Police has rescued Fifteen (15) Kidnapped victims that Comprised Seven (7) Women, Six (6) Men and two (2) children.
He said the rescue of the victims followed, after recieving a report of abduction of some commuters along Tsafe - Gusau road, which make the Command deployed additional Police Tactical Operatives to the location for search and rescue operation, an effort that yielded positive result.
According to him, in the course of debriefing, the victims informed the Police that they were blocked and abducted by large number of bandits terrorist along Yankara- Tsafe - Gusau road by Magazu village while coming back from Abuja and Kaduna heading to Gusau, Sokoto and Birni Kebbi respectively.
The victims were medically checked at the Police clinic facility, debriefed by the Police detectives and thereafter re-united with their families and relations.
The commissioner of police CP Kolo Yusuf congratulated the rescued victims for regaining their freedom, and assured police commitment to sustain the ongoing search operation in order to rescue the remaining victims in captivity.
